SSH terminal client A Nitpicker terminal that connects to a shell on a remote SSH server. It is configured with a "host" file found in its root directory with the following format: <host name="sdf-eu.org" port="22" user="root" pass="foo" known="yes"/> The port, pass, and known attributes are optional. The client will first try to authenticate with a keypair found in the root directory with a fallback to password authentication. The client will automatically disconnect from hosts that are not found in "/known_hosts", unless the "known" attribute is set to a false in the host file.
